The process of developing a video from idea to completion includes three phases: Pre-Production, Production and Post-Production.

The manufacturing phase is where you capture all the meetings and video for your video. This is the part where the story begins to come to life.

During the post-production stage, your video clip manufacturing team will start the process to organize, strategy, and edit the real video clip. Your producer will carefully assess all the video footage and transcribe all of the interviews carried out. They will put together the tale and the video clip editor does their magic to bring all the items together.

Before we dive in, allow's define the term "video producer" and find out concerning the functions connected with this extremely crucial work. It is his or her responsibility to guarantee that the last video meets the link customer's innovative vision, is supplied on time and on or under budget.


The producer sets up the team and makes sure all team members servicing the manufacturing are unified to supply the imaginative vision for the video. Function Movie or Tier 1 Commercials may have click now additional Producer duties such as "Line Producers", who just manage the budget "Post-Production or VFX Producers", who just work in post-production stages, or "Affiliate Producers" to assist in certain locations required.


or for smaller budget plans, they will certainly build and directly manage smaller groups consisting of electronic camera operators, scriptwriters, editors, visuals developers, and more. The Manufacturer can be viewed as the "CHIEF EXECUTIVE OFFICER" for the video production, so this function holds a great deal of responsibility and is directly linked to the success of the video.
